I am having all kinds of issues since taking the ota jellybean update. I am not rooted at the present, I was when on gingerbread so I could turn all the bloat off and have better battery life but with ICS and the ability to turn the apps off I didn't really have a need to root. So now since JB, my phone freezes up, drops data, wifi goes off and on, I get a message saying there is a problem connecting to wifi, my battery life sucks. Can someone remind me how to clear my cache? Maybe that will help. Thanks!
 
Step 1: power your bionic down

Step 2: hold volume UP, DOWN, and POWER simultaneously

Step 3: use the volume DOWN to navigate to "recovery," use volume UP to select

Step 4: you will get a screen with a triangle with an exclamation point, next to an Android. Press volume UP and DOWN simultaneously

Step 5: use the volume rocker to navigate to "wipe cache" and use the POWER button to select.

Step 6: after it has finished, use the volume rocker to navigate to "reboot system now" and use the POWER button to select.
